As the face of leadership is changing, so are the traditional gender roles in the home. Join members of the Women's Leadership Circle as they discuss how you can create an effective partnership to drive your personal and professional success.

This diverse and engaging panel will discuss perspectives of the stay-at-home dad, the C-Suite executive wife, and parenthood as a member of the LGBT community. Following a moderated panel discussion, guests will have the opportunity to participate in a dialogue at their table to share best practices and benefit from the wisdom in the room.

This event is presented by The Vancouver Board of Trade's Women's Leadership Circle (WLC) Program. The WLC is an inclusive Program that recognizes the need for diversity in leadership. Launched in 2007, the WLC has grown to become one of the largest women's business networking groups in Canada. Based on the pillars of connections, conversations, recognition and advocacy, the WLC is engaged in the social, business and political communities in which the Board operates.
